Shadow Services uses the accrual method and reports on a calendar year. This year, Shadow agreed to a uniform-cleaning contract with Odie Cleaning. Under the contract, Odie bills Shadow for cleaning services as the services are provided. At year-end, Shadow paid Odie $2,350 for the services rendered during the year. In addition, Shadow paid Odie $700 for cleaning services expected in January of next year. What amount, if any, can Shadow deduct for the cleaning services this year?
Step-Variable Cost
Costs that remain fixed over a specific range of production or activity, but jump to a higher level once a certain threshold is exceeded.
Fixed Cost
Expenses that do not change with the level of output or sales, such as rent or salaries.
Mixed Cost
Expenses that contain both fixed and variable components and change in total with the level of activity but not proportionately.
